Evaluate Communication and Availability Style
Effective communication is one of the most important qualities in a Realtor. Buying or selling a home involves contracts, deadlines, negotiations, and emotional decisions. You need an agent who communicates clearly and consistently.
Start by evaluating how the Realtor responds to your initial inquiry. Do they return calls promptly? Are their emails detailed and easy to understand? Early interactions often reflect future responsiveness.
Every client has different communication preferences. Some prefer text updates, while others want phone calls or in-person meetings. A good Realtor will adapt to your style while ensuring you stay informed.
Consider asking:
- How quickly do you typically respond to calls or messages?
- How will you update me on new listings or showing feedback?
- Who will I communicate with if you are unavailable?
- How do you handle multiple-offer situations?
Availability is especially important in a competitive Charlotte market. Homes in certain neighborhoods can go under contract quickly. Buyers may need to schedule showings promptly and submit offers on tight timelines.
For sellers, regular updates are critical. You should receive feedback after showings and periodic reviews of marketing performance.
Strong communication includes:
- Clear explanations of contracts and contingencies
- Regular status updates throughout the transaction
- Honest conversations about pricing and expectations
- Proactive problem-solving when issues arise

Discuss Fees and Contracts Upfront Before Signing
Before hiring a Realtor in Charlotte NC, it is essential to understand fees, commission structures, and contract terms. Transparency at the beginning helps avoid misunderstandings later.
In North Carolina and South Carolina, real estate commissions are typically negotiable and outlined in the listing agreement or buyer agency agreement. Your Realtor should clearly explain how compensation works and what services are included.
Do not hesitate to ask detailed questions. A professional agent will welcome transparency and ensure you are comfortable before signing.
Important topics to discuss include:
- Commission percentage and how it is distributed
- Length of the listing or buyer agreement
- Cancellation policies
- Any additional marketing or administrative fees
For sellers, clarify what services are included in the commission. Does it cover professional photography, online marketing, and negotiation support? For buyers, confirm how representation works and whether the agent will advocate for your interests throughout the process.
Contracts should be explained in plain language. You should understand your responsibilities, deadlines, and contingencies.
A transparent discussion may also include:
- Estimated closing costs
- Earnest money requirements
- Inspection and due diligence periods
- Potential negotiation scenarios
